Is the 2008 HYUNDAI SONATA reliable?

Below average reliability. Budget extra for maintenance and repairs. That's 15 points below the national average of 82%. It falls below the HYUNDAI brand average of 83%.

At 16 years old, 67% of HYUNDAI SONATAs from 2008 passed their MOT first time in 2024. That's based on 101 tests across the UK. The average mileage at this age is 107,212 miles.

2008 HYUNDAI SONATA Fuel Costs

The 1991cc diesel engine offers a reasonable balance between performance and economy. Expect around 48 mpg in mixed driving, which works out to roughly £1,037 per year at current diesel prices of 148p per litre (based on 7,400 miles per year). Diesel cars of this age should have their DPF (diesel particulate filter) checked, as replacements can be costly.

Buying a Used 2008 HYUNDAI SONATA

At 16 years old, the HYUNDAI SONATA is firmly in budget territory. Purchase prices are low, but check for rust, worn suspension bushes, and electrical gremlins. A full service history is especially valuable at this age.
